Description
This person will primarily work in their manufacturing environment, supporting internal employees including executives on-site. Day to day will include general PC hardware and software support, imaging and deployment of new devices, walk-up tech support, on-site desktop support, remote service desk support, monitoring network traffic to ensure availability, configuring and shipping assets, troubleshooting peripherals and printers, managing the ticket queue, and any other IT needs as they arise. They will partner with systems, security, and network teams to escalate where appropriate, but overall need to be a self-starter and be able to operate independently to clear a backlog of tickets and work on new ones. This person will be the main front-line IT support for the building.
